Addiction medicine is a medical subspecialty, formally recognized since 1990, concerned with the prevention, evaluation, diagnosis, treatment, and recovery of persons with the disease of addiction, of those with substance-related health conditions, and of people who show unhealthy use of substances, including nicotine, alcohol, prescription medications, and other licit and illicit drugs. In 2016, the American Board of Medical Specialties (ABMS), officially recognized addiction medicine as a medical subspecialty under the American Board of Preventive Medicine. This action emphasized the importance of addiction medicine as a distinct subspecialty among other subspecialties in the field of medicine. Addiction medicine specialists have extensive experience and advanced training in the field of Addiction medicine to evaluate, diagnose, and treat people who are struggling with substance use disorders. Their advanced training helps them conceptualize and understand the genetic and biopsychosocial and spiritual manifestations of addiction and tailor treatments for patients. Addiction medicine physicians also have advanced training in medication treatment for substance use disorders, such as opioid use disorder, alcohol use disorder, and tobacco use disorder. Addiction medicine physicians also generally have a greater understanding of the intersectionality between substance use disorder and social and structural determinants of health. Many of the patients we treat have been harmed by policies and practices that stigmatize and shame patients who have struggled with substance use disorders. Addiction medicine physicians can be powerful advocates for their patients and help drive public policy in a way that promotes wellness among our patients and society. The problem of substance use disorder, however, has exceeded the workforce of addiction medicine physicians in the United States. This makes it essential that medical providers obtain more education in the field of addiction and work collaboratively in their practices with addiction medicine specialists, similar to other specialities, such as cardiology and endocrinology.
